Latest Patents

Furlong's latest patents include a local area network modem and a symbol detection and error correction coding system for local area network modems. The local area network modem meets the stringent signaling requirements of the IEEE 802.4 standard. It supports loopback commands by ensuring that the receiver and transmitter portions are in phase-synchronism, regardless of the physical distance between the modem and upper layer control circuitry. The modem's design utilizes only two digital signal wires to specify which functions are to be performed by the transmitter's analog components. An automatic gain control (AGC) circuit is included, which eliminates several issues associated with prior designs. Notably, the modem's receiver monitors itself to automatically correct drift in phase and gain control adjustment without requiring intervention from the upper layer.

The second patent focuses on a symbol detection and correction scheme for local area network modems, particularly those that receive one of three symbols at any given time, in accordance with the IEEE 802.4 standard. This invention significantly improves the bit error rate observed by the layer above the modem. The modem operates on a received signal with a pair of slicers, one functioning as a two-symbol detector and the other as a three-symbol detector. A receiver state machine tracks which portion of a frame is currently expected to be received. Depending on the context, one or both slicer outputs are utilized by the state machine to determine which of the three symbols was received. The receiver state machine can recognize errors in pseudo-silence, start delimiter, and end-delimiter sequences without reporting such errors to the upper level, thereby greatly decreasing the error rate observed.
